Would you like to start writing a career in sport? Then here's what you must do:

1. Sound knowledge of the sport. As a sports journalist, it is important that you know what you write from the inside out. If you are writing about boxing, you need to know all the big names in the sport. 2. Choose your subjects wisely. Apart from the actual game, you can alsoTalk about other substances that are happening outside of the pitch. Sports fans will enjoy reading interesting, human stories about their favorite teams and players. For example, if you write about basketball, you can write stories about a particular NBA team that participation in a civic or social project.
